Annexure A
Summary of proceedings of the 87th Annual General Meeting
The 87th Annual General Meeting (‘AGM’ or ‘Meeting’) of the Members of Tata Chemicals Limited
(‘the Company’) was held on Friday, June 26, 2026 at 3:00 p.m. (IST) through Video Conferencing
(‘VC’) / Other Audio Visual Means (‘OAVM’). The Company, while conducting the Meeting, adhered to
the Circulars issued by the Ministry of Corporate Affairs (‘MCA’).
Mr. Jeraz E. Mahernosh, Company Secretary, welcomed the Members to the Meeting and briefed them
on technical points relating to joining and participating in the Meeting through VC. He informed that the
Company had provided its Members the facility to cast their vote electronically through the National
Securities Depository Limited (‘NSDL’) system before the Meeting and that the remote e-Voting facility
was also made available during the AGM for the benefit of Members who were present during the
Meeting and had not cast their votes earlier through remote e-Voting. He also informed that the
Registers as required under the Companies Act, 2013 were available for inspection and the
requirement of appointing proxies was not applicable since there was no physical attendance of
Members.
Mr. S. Padmanabhan, Chairman of the Board, chaired the Meeting and was present at a common
venue along with Mr. R. Mukundan, Managing Director & CEO, Mr. Nandakumar S. Tirumalai, Chief
Financial Officer and Mr. Jeraz E. Mahernosh, Company Secretary. The requisite quorum being
present, the Chairman called the Meeting to order.
The Chairman then requested all the Directors who joined through VC to introduce themselves to the
Members. Ms. Padmini Khare Kaicker, Dr. C. V. Natraj, Mr. K. B. S. Anand, Mr. Rajiv Dube and
Mr. Modan Saha introduced themselves to the Members and also informed on the Committee positions
held by them as Chairperson/Member of the respective Committees.
The Chairman announced that the Senior Leadership Team was also present on VC from their
respective locations.
The Chairman acknowledged the presence of the union representatives on webcast whose support and
contribution had led to excellent industrial harmony at the Company’s establishments.
The representatives of B S R & Co. LLP, Statutory Auditors, D. C. Dave & Co., Cost Auditors and
Parikh & Associates, Secretarial Auditors, were also present at the Meeting through VC.
The details of authorized representations received from the shareholders under Section 113 of the
Companies Act, 2013 were informed to the Members. With the consent of the Members, the Notice of
the Meeting was taken as read. The Members were informed that the Statutory Auditors’ Report and
Secretarial Audit Report did not have any qualifications.
The Chairman made his opening remarks covering industry perspective, domestic and global economy,
geopolitical situation, the Company’s performance for FY 2025-26 and the Company’s growth plans
going forward.
Mr. R. Mukundan, Managing Director & CEO, made a presentation to the shareholders covering the
financial and performance highlights, demand drivers, strategic priorities, key updates across
geographies, customer excellence & partnership building stronger connections, nurturing a positive
workplace culture, embracing digital transformation, innovating in Green Chemistry, positive
environmental impact of Project Aalingana, community empowerment for equitable growth and awards
& accolades.
The Chairman then announced that the e-Voting facility was open and Members may visit the voting
page of NSDL e-Voting website and cast their vote while at the same time watch the proceedings of the
Meeting.
The following business in terms of the Notice dated May 4, 2026 convening the 87th AGM of the
Company were transacted through remote e-voting:

The Chairman then invited the Members to express their views, ask questions and seek clarifications
on the operations and financial performance of the Company and on the resolutions set out in the
Notice. The Members who had registered their names with the Company were given an opportunity to
speak at the Meeting. The Chairman appropriately responded to the queries/suggestions raised by
them.
The Chairman then authorized Mr. Jeraz E. Mahernosh, Company Secretary to carry out the voting
process and conclude the Meeting and declare the consolidated voting results. The Chairman informed
the Members that the combined results of the remote e-voting before / during the AGM would be
announced within the stipulated time frame and the results alongwith the Scrutinizer's Report would be
intimated to the Stock Exchanges in terms of the SEBI Listing Regulations and would be placed on the
websites of the Company and NSDL.
The Chairman then thanked the Members for their continued support and for attending the Meeting. He
also thanked the Directors for joining the Meeting virtually.
The remote e-voting facility was kept open for the next 15 minutes to enable the Members to cast their
vote. The requisite quorum was present throughout the Meeting. The Company Secretary then declared
the Meeting as concluded.
The Scrutinizer’s Report was received after conclusion of the Meeting on June 26, 2026. All the
Resolutions were declared as passed with requisite majority.
